What are Eco-Friendly Gifts?

Before we get to some eco-friendly gift ideas, let’s first define what it means. With so much information (and mis-information), it can be hard to know which products are actually ‘eco-friendly’.’

Well, eco-friendly literally means earth-friendly or not harmful to the environment. This term most commonly refers to products that contribute to green living or practices that help conserve resources like water and energy. Therefore, Eco-friendly products should indirectly prevent contributions to air, water and land pollution.

Making a truly eco-friendly product keeps both environmental and human safety in mind. At a minimum, the product is non-toxic. Other eco-friendly attributes include the use of sustainably grown or raised ingredients, produced in ways that do not deplete the ecosystem. Organic ingredients or materials are grown without toxic pesticides or herbicides. Products with “made from recycled materials” contain glass, wood, metal or plastic reclaimed from waste products and made into something new. Biodegradable products break down through natural decomposition, which is less taxing on landfills and the ecosystem as a whole.

Stainless Steel Water Bottles

eco-friendly gift ideas

Did you know that more than a million plastic bottles are sold every single minute around the world. Plastic bottles and bottle caps rank as the third and fourth most collected plastic trash items in the Ocean Conservancy’s annual September beach cleanups in more than 100 countries. What’s worse is that only 30% of these are recycled in the US.

Well, fortunately, the backlash against the glut of discarded bottles clogging waterways, polluting the oceans and littering the interior has been swift. Suddenly, carrying plastic bottles of water around is uncool. Join the trend in reversing the curse of plastic bottles by getting your friends and family a stainless steel water bottle. Although it may not be the sexiest product on the market, they certainly make for truly eco-friendly gifts.

B Corp Certified Products

B Corps seal

Certified B Corporations are businesses that meet the highest standards of verified social and environmental performance, public transparency, and legal accountability to balance profit and purpose.

The B Corp community works toward reduced inequality, lower levels of poverty, a healthier environment, stronger communities, and the creation of more high quality jobs with dignity and purpose. By harnessing the power of business, B Corps use profits and growth as a means to a greater end: positive impact for their employees, communities, and the environment. Fair Trade Products

Fair Trade are eco-friendly giftsFair trade is an arrangement designed to help producers in developing countries achieve sustainable and equitable trade relationships. Members of the fair trade movement add the payment of higher prices to exporters and improved environmental standards

The Fair Trade Certified products mean that they were grown, harvested, or made with care by farmers and workers according to rigorous social, environmental, and economic standards. Whether its coffee or kids-wear, fair trade products certainly make great eco-friendly gifts.

An Eco-friendly Gift Could Also Mean Using Less Waste

Eco-friendly gift giving is not only about the gift, itself. It also involves how it’s wrapped. To stay eco-friendly, try to avoid anything that requires single-use plastic or has an excessive amount of plastic wrapping or plastic bags. It’s unfortunate, but so many products rely on an abundance of plastic in their packaging. Even the simplest stocking stuffer can come in pounds of harmful plastic and ties. Just by avoiding excessive plastic waste you can greatly reduce your carbon footprint.

Reusable food wraps and reusable water bottles are also great at helping others reduce their own plastic waste and make for good, environmentally friendly gift ideas. Wrapping up the gift in a nice reusable bag is a good idea, too. Or, just keep it simple and don’t wrap the gift at all. There are plenty of creative ways you can reveal them to your loved ones.
